Badia Mango Pepper Seasoning is a 6.5 oz blend combining sweet mango and zesty pepper, designed to enhance chicken, seafood, vegetables, and more. Ideal for grilling, marinades, and sauces, it offers a balanced mild heat with fruity undertones. Produced by the trusted family-owned Badia Spices since 1967, it brings authentic, premium flavor inspired by global culinary traditions.

tastes good but on the powdery side
This is the first time that I tried mango pepper. I wasn't expecting it to be so powdery. Every time I use it, I'm either coughing or sneezing. I find myself removing the top because I feel like just pepper dust is coming out of it. Aside from the drama of using it, after I get it onto my food, it does taste good. It tastes fresh and not stale. It also adds a nice light heat to the food while tasting sweet. It does smell like mangos and pepper. I used it to season my chicken and have also used it on french fries, so there's a bit of versatility to it.
